No. 16 Valdosta State edges Flagler, 6-5

3/2/2010 8:45:17 PM

Box score

VALDOSTA, Ga. − A bases loaded single in the bottom of the ninth inning by Jordan Yost won the game 6-5 for 16th-ranked (Collegiate Baseball Top 30 Poll) Valdosta State University against Flagler College in a non-conference baseball game Tuesday afternoon at Billy Grant Field.

Valdosta State extended its winning streak to three in a row and improved to 13-4 while Flagler had its three-game winning streak snapped and fell to 8-7.

Austin Smith led off the ninth for the Blazers by drawing a walk off Flagler reliever Josh Kempa (Baltimore, Md./Dundalik CC). Tim Lappin (Jacksonville, Fla./Paxon HS) came in to relieve Kempa, and issued a walk to Clayton Cain and Brandon Decker followed with an infield single to load the bases. Yost then hit a 1-0 pitch through the hole between shortstop and third base to win the game.

Flagler trailed 4-0 early, but tied the game in the fourth with the help of two errors by Valdosta State, a two-run single by Jarrod Simmons (Jacksonville, Fla./Central Florida CC) and an RBI single by Cale Owen (Clearwater, Fla./home school).

The Blazers re-took the lead, 5-4, in the home half of the fourth on an RBI single by Smith.

Charlie Stewart (Port St. Lucie, Fla./Lincoln Park Academy) singled home a run in the top of the eighth inning to tie the game, 5-5.

Yost went 2-for-4 with a home run and four RBI. He also picked up the win in relief, as he tossed one inning and struck out one. Smith had a pair of singles and drove in a run while Cain singled and doubled.

Owen singled twice and drove in a run for the Saints. John Sgromolo (Fleming Island, Fla./Clay HS) singled twice and scored a run while Simmons singled twice, scored a run and drove in two more. Jose Rohena (Tampa, Fla./St. Petersburg College) also singled twice.

Kempa (0-1) went an inning-plus and gave up a hit, a run and struck out two batters.

Flagler hosts the University of Puerto Rico-Bayamon on Thursday (Mar. 4) in a doubleheader at 4 p.m.
